PDA

View Full Version : نصب کامپوننت



Milad2008
چهارشنبه 21 اردیبهشت 1390, 22:19 عصر
:افسرده:سلام یه پروژه دارم که توش از چندتا کامپوننت استفاده کردم حالا وقتی این پروژه رو روی کامپیوتر دیگه ای باز میکنم درست کار نمیکنه یعنی کامپوننت ها باید در پوشه ْSystem32 کپی کنم تا پروژه اجرا بشه میخوام بدونم میشه کاری کرد که با اجرای پروژه کامپوننت ها نصب بشن خواهشا زود جواب بدین:افسرده:

m-ezati
چهارشنبه 21 اردیبهشت 1390, 22:31 عصر
آره چرا که نه
بستگی به پروژه داره!
:متعجب:

Milad2008
چهارشنبه 21 اردیبهشت 1390, 22:53 عصر
خوب راهشو بگید ممنون میشم

returnx
پنج شنبه 22 اردیبهشت 1390, 00:15 صبح
اگه شما در System32 کپی هم کنید باز هم مشکل ایجاد خواهد شد ، شما باید کامپوننت ها رو در سیستم کاربر Register کنید که بهترین راه این که برای برنامه تون یک package (فایل Setup) بسازید و کامپوننت ها و Dll های استفاده شده رو انتخاب کنید بعد زمانی که کاربر برنامه رو نصب میکنه Setup برنامه شما کامپوننت ها رو به صورت خودکار Register میکنه...

Milad2008
پنج شنبه 22 اردیبهشت 1390, 16:50 عصر
ممنون این راه به دردم نمیخوره اگه میشه یه راه دیگه بگین

returnx
پنج شنبه 22 اردیبهشت 1390, 19:35 عصر
راه بعدی استفاده از regsvr32.exe هست...
که تو سایت بگردی نحوه عملکردش هست...
یا استفاده از برنامه زیر :

Mr'Jamshidy
جمعه 23 اردیبهشت 1390, 00:20 صبح
نه regsvr32 اصلا به درد نمیخوره
چون بعضی مواقع درست کار نمیکنه

مثلا در بعضی موقع دیدید که از ساختار فایل ایراد میگیره؟
یا ایرادی نمیگیره اما رجیستر هم نمیکنه؟

به نظر من باید بصورت دستی فایل رو ثبت کنی
کافیه که تو رجیستری دنبال یک کامپوننت ثبت شده بگردی اون وقت میفهمی چطور باید یک کامپوننت رو دستی ثبت کنی اگر نتونستی بگو برات یک مثال بزنم